Replacing the Wizard enemy from the original game, Bookmasters (ブックマスター Bukkumasutā?) are close relatives to the magic-using Heartless such as Crimson Jazz. Like their predecessor, Bookmasters first appear in Hollow Bastion.

Bookmasters can use all forms of magic other than Gravity, Reflect, and Cure. They can also hit you with their book. This attack is hard to deflect. Their magic hits from quite a distance, so it's best to hit fast and hard with the Keyblade.

There is a small chance that defeating a Bookmaster will reward Goofy with the Akashic Record weapon.

A more powerful version of this Heartless, called Rune Master, appears in the Cavern of Remembrance in Kingdom Hearts II: Final Mix+.

Journal Entry

A great mage who can handle all three types of elemental magic.

It bears a striking resemblance to Red Nocturne, Blue Rhapsody, and Yellow Opera when changing stance for use of each magic. It is immune to all magic, and should be defeated immediately.

Attacks

  • Fire: Fires one, two, the three fireballs forward
  • Blizzard: Fires one, two, the three ice crystals forward
  • Thunder: Calls down eight lightning bolts
  • Book Strike: Double book-swing sends target flying
  • Book Strike 2: Four-swing book attack

Trivia

  • The Bookmaster is reading the book the Japanese way, from right to left, assuming that the Heartless symbol is the cover.
